NEW DELHI: The State Common Entrance Test Cell, Maharashtra has issued the Common Entrance Test (MHT CET) admit card 2023 for Physics, Chemistry, and Biology (PCB) exams today, May 12, 2023. Candidates appearing in the engineering entrance exam can download the MHT CET PCB admit card 2023 from the official website, mhtcet2023.mahacet.org
The login credentials required to download the PCB CET admit card 2023 are application number and password. The CET cell will be conducting the MHT CET exams 2023 for PCB group from May 15 to May 20, 2023.

Those who are going to appear for the MHT CET 2023 exam will be required to carry the MHT CET 2023 admit card mandatorily along with a valid ID proof.
MHT CET Admit Card 2023: Steps to download
- Visit the official website - mhtcet2023.mahacet.org
- Then click on the MHT CET 2023 admit card link.
- Enter the credentials and submit.
- The MHT CET admit card 2023 will appear on the screen.
- Download the admit card and take a printout of it.
